"Packet loss at hop X in traceroute/mtr does not necessarily point to a problem at hop X." Good one.Also, security as a whole seems to be confusing for folks. They've seen "Firewall" with Harrison Ford and therefore the FW is some secret master voodoo widget that only people from Area 51 can operate. They don't understand "header manipulation" vs "payload".
